Gerald S. Hock, 65, of Madison Heights died Friday, Oct. 26, 2007, in Madison Heights. He was born Jan. 8, 1942, at Deaconess Hospital, Detroit. Mr. Hock served in the U.S. Army and the military police for three years. He was predeceased by parents, James and Marge Hock; and stepdaughter, Stacey Reischel. He is survived by his wife, Marlynn Hock, whom he wed July 27, 1968, in Sterling Heights; son, David Hock of Waterford, stepdaughter, Cindy Pardington; stepsons, Daniel Adams of Mount Clemens, Derrick Adams of Sterling Heights; siblings, Jim Hock, Tom Hock, Peggy Gielow; and 13 grandchildren. Visitation, 28 p.m. Sunday, Oct. 28, 2007, at Hoperoft Funeral Home, Madison Heights; services, 1 p.m. Monday at the funeral home.
